John Williams' JAWS Score Gets a Vinyl Release From Mondo

Dum dum. Dum dum. Dum dum dum dum dum dum dum dum...John Williams' score for Steven Spielberg's Jaws is one of the most iconic in movie history, but it's never been properly released on vinyl before. Well, Mondo is here to change that:

We love this score and can’t quite believe that not only do we get to give it a vinyl treatment, BUT we're releasing the full score as it appears in the film. (This is the first time this original version has ever been released on vinyl as the original soundtrack LP, and subsequent reissues were all actually re-recorded cues made especially for that LP.) The album is produced by Mike Matessino who painstakingly restored, edited and remastered every cue for this release. John Williams’ score has never sounded better.
